Description

A work edited by three experts and containing contributions by a range of informed commentators to enable all parties to understand what is involved in partnership. With information about the history of voluntary work in prisons – which dates back several hundred years – and how to set about devising a scheme or promoting an idea. It gives practical advice and points to the pitfalls and likely difficulties – and contains in an appendix a directory of existing voluntary work organizations with experience of working in or alongside prisons. With a Foreword by Terry Waite CBE.
